Comprehensive Service Overview

When mold is discovered in an Evadale home, the remediation process typically begins with a thorough inspection to determine the full extent of the growth and β€” just as importantly β€” what's feeding it moisture. Without addressing the water source, any cleanup is temporary.

Finding the source. In this region, common moisture culprits include leaky roof flashings after heavy rains, condensation in unconditioned attics or crawl spaces, plumbing leaks in older supply lines, and groundwater seepage around foundations. Identifying and stopping the source is the foundation of effective remediation.

Containment and air quality. During active remediation, proper containment is used to prevent mold spores from traveling to unaffected areas. Negative air pressure setups and HEPA filtration help keep the work zone isolated, which is especially important in homes where occupants have respiratory concerns.

Removal and treatment. Depending on the materials affected, remediation may involve removing and replacing porous items like drywall, insulation, or carpeting, while treating non-porous surfaces with antimicrobial solutions. The goal is to remove the mold, not just cover it up.

Drying and verification. After removal, the affected area is dried thoroughly using commercial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ers. Post-remediation verification β€” often including clearance testing β€” helps confirm that the space is safe to reoccupy.

Documentation. A written remediation plan, photo evidence of the work, and final clearance results can all be helpful, especially for homeowners who may need to coordinate with insurance or document the condition for future reference.

Regional Characteristics

Evadale sits in the heart of Jasper County's Piney Woods region, where dense forests, sandy soils, and high humidity create a natural environment where moisture lingers. The housing stock ranges from older single-family homes built decades ago to newer manufactured and modular homes. Many properties have crawl spaces, pier-and-beam foundations, or slab-on-grade β€” each with different moisture vulnerabilities. Seasonal downpours and occasional flooding from the Neches River add to the water intrusion risks that properties in this area face.

Common Issues

Homeowners in the Evadale area commonly encounter mold growth related to roof leaks around aging flashings, humidity buildup in crawl spaces, condensation in poorly ventilated attics, and moisture wicking through older slab foundations. Musty odors inside the home, discoloration on drywall or baseboards, and visible growth around windows or HVAC vents are frequent signs that prompt investigation.
